What you'll actually pay

Average net price per year — tuition, fees, room & board minus grant and scholarship aid — for in-state students by household income.

Household incomeAvg net price / year
Under $30,000$13,657
$30,000 – $48,000$16,927
$48,000 – $75,000$16,463
$75,000 – $110,000$20,847
Over $110,000$26,365
All incomes (average)$21,260

Sticker tuition: $34,250 in-state — before aid.
